Function
Subcellular Localization Cytoplasm {ECO:0000269PubMed:19846667}. Note=Exhibits a fibrillar pattern reminiscent of intermediate filaments. Colocalizes with vimentin.
Disease Associations
Tissue Specificity Expressed in all tissues tested, including thymus, spleen, colon, leukocytes, peripheral blood, skin, skin keratinocytes and skin fibroblasts. {ECO:0000269PubMed:15588584}.
